Disposable nitrile gloves provide excellent protection against both high pH (alkaline) and low pH (acidic) cleaning agents, outperforming latex and vinyl alternatives. Standard 5-6 mil nitrile gloves handle incidental splash contact effectively, while 8 mil or thicker versions are recommended for prolonged exposure to extreme pH solutions.
